I am a Subsonic subscriber. I have a desktop running Windows XP directly connected to my router and Subsonic (latest release 4.6 I think). It is running fine including sharing with outside users. On my laptop, I am using Windows 7 latest release and I get to the point of your icon being green telling me that Subsonic is running but when I go to open it in the browser, I get the 503 error message. This has always been the case with my laptop. I read some of the posts, did an uninstall through control panel, made sure the Subsonic folder was deleted, restarted, installed Subsonic 4.6, saw the Susonic folder in Program Files (x86), restarted and I still have the same problem. I have not done a JAVA uninstall and don't know how to do it. Any thoughts?

When HTTP ERROR: 503 occurs, have a look at the log files in (Program Files)/Subsonic/log/. There's probably some clue there. Paste it here for feedback.
